Role of ATYP. C in the auxiliary diagnosis of bladder cancer and its correlation with MTHFR gene typing

Abstract:

Objective To investigate the role of atypical cells(ATYP. C)in urine analysis and blood-related inflammatory indicators in the auxiliary diagnosis of bladder cancer and MTHFR gene typing. Methods Totally,207 patients with bladder cancer(bladder cancer group)and 56 non-tumor subjects(control group)were enrolled from Shanghai Cancer Center of Fudan University. The clinical data were collected,and blood routine test,urea,creatinine(Cr),uric acid(UA),MTHFR genotype and ATYP. C were performed and determined. The neutrophil-to-lymphocyte ratio(NLR),monocyte-to-lymphocyte ratio(MLR),platelet-to-lymphocyte ratio(PLR)were calculated. Logistic regression analysis(forward:LR)was used to evaluate the influencing factors of bladder cancer occurrence. Receiver operating characteristic(ROC)curve was used to evaluate the efficacy of ATYP. C in diagnosing bladder cancer. Results The proportion of urinary tract infection,urea,NLR,MLR,PLR and ATYP. C in bladder cancer group were higher than those in control group(P<0.05),while UA,white blood cell(WBC)count,the absolute value of mid-sized cells(MID#),the absolute value of basophils(BASO#) and the absolute value of lymphocytes(LYMPH#) were lower than those in control group(P<0.05). There was no statistical significance in Cr,platelet(PLT)count,the absolute value of neutrophils(NEUT#)and the absolute value of eosinophils(EO#)(P>0.05). ATYP. C and PLR abnormalities were independent risk factors for bladder cancer occurrence(P<0.01). The areas under curves(AUC)of ATYP. C,PLR,NLR and MLR for diagnosing bladder cancer were 0.898,0.734,0.753 and 0.647,respectively. Regardless of the presence or absence of urinary tract infection,ATYP. C was an independent risk factor for bladder cancer occurrence(P<0.05). The abnormal rate of ATYP. C in patients with TT genotype(93.62%)was higher than those in patients with CC genotype(76.19%) and CT genotype(83.33%)(P=0.016). Conclusions ATYP. C is related to the occurrence of bladder cancer and the MTHFR gene C677T polymorphism,and it may be one of the indicators for the auxiliary diagnosis of bladder cancer.
